Address 0 IDC

ir4EAQsoJgXrExsCjAqzBCMN72FnopogxH

Confirmed

Total Received69870694.987649 IDC
Total Sent69870694.987649 IDC
Final Balance0 IDC
No. Transactions2

Transactions

ir4EAQsoJgXrExsCjAqzBCMN72FnopogxH69870694.987649 IDC
Fee: 0.000022 IDC
417768 Confirmations69870694.987627 IDC
iVu5xyjr3ubNm22h479CAvQSzmhzFKvHti100 IDC ×
ir4EAQsoJgXrExsCjAqzBCMN72FnopogxH69870694.987649 IDC
Fee: 0.000022 IDC
418273 Confirmations69870794.987649 IDC